SOURCE: ge cordless phone station 2 shows unavailable

You have to register the hand set in the main base. Place each handset in the base for 15 seconds minimum. It will change form unavailable to Ready when it grabs the signal from the base. If the power goes out, you will have to re-register each hand set in the base before you use them again.

SOURCE: Registering a base station of Siemens Gigaset 2415 Cordless Phone

To register your handset to that base station, you must put the base station in registration mode at the same time you put the handset in registration mode. This is how you do it. At the handset you push OK when it asks you to register. If it asks you for the pin enter 0000 (factory pin) and push OK. The handset should say "registering base 1". Then at the base press the page/reg key down until it flashes (its to the immediate right of the cradle where you rest the handset for charging). That puts the base in registration mode and now its looking for the handset and vise versa. Now watch your handsets display. If it asks to to select an intercom number, then push ok and your done. If it says "invalid pin" then you need to reset your pin on your base (thats a different problem see below). If the handset times out and never registers, you need to repeat the process a couple times, you may have a bad base or it needs to be defaulted. If you need to default your pin, you can do so but it will default the base station to factory settings. To do so remove the power from your base, hold your page/registration key down, and apply power back to the base. Count to 15, then let off the key. Turn off the power, count to five, then apply power again and follow the steps again to register the handset and you will need to reregister every handset that was previously running on it.

SOURCE: GE MODEL 28112 DECT 6.0 CORDLESS PHONE

I contacted GE today and they told me how to get the caller ID to work on the additional handsets. You must follow these steps in the exact order given.

#1 - unplug the base phone
#2 - unplug the telephone line from the base phone
#3 - remove the battery packs from the phones
#4 - wait 10 minutes.

reverse the order when assembling. Put battery packs in phones, put the telephone line back in the base phone and lastly plug all phones back in. It takes about another 10 minutes after that before all phones start recognizing caller ID but it now works fine.

SOURCE: Uniden Cordless Phone Model DSS7855.

The handset/base keeps a record of who it’s registered to. The base also keeps a record of how many handsets are registered to it.

Using the de-register function on the handset deletes the handset from the base (decrements the count) and deletes the base info from the handset. All this requires that the base and handset can communicate with each other.

To remove the base data from a handset when out of range of the base, press and hold the ‘end’ button and the ‘#’ button simultaneously until the phone beeps. It will now be de-registered from the base.

However, the base will still have this handset in it’s record.

To de-register all handsets from the base, remove power and the base handset. Press and hold the ‘flash/find hs’ button while applying power. Wait for the beep and release the button. The charge light will now flash. Sit any handset in the cradle. When the flashing stops, all handsets are inhibited from connecting.

However, the handset still appears to be connected to the base unit. Pressing talk will give an ‘Unable to connect’ message. To re-register the handsets to the base, you have to de-register the handset first with the two button method.

Of interest, pressing ‘*’ and ‘#’ on the handset while reconnecting the battery is suppose to reset the handset. Doing the same on the base unit puts you in some sort of diagnostic mode. Press speaker to exit.

Wish to use the telephone company answering system how do I turn

There is a button marked "ANS ON/OFF" right on the base to control the answering machine function. The display shows "--" when answering is off, otherwise it shows the number of messages.

The manual says you can delete messages one at a time from the handset, or all at once or one at a time from the base.

Do Not Disturb is on phone does not ring

I had this happen. After searching around here and elsewhere, I decided to look at the base station for the phone instead of the phone itself. In the lower right corner of the base station is a button labeled "Do Not Disturb" in inset print. The red LED above it was lit. I pressed the button and this cleared the problem.
